Bug Description

I've noticed that when a server flips to error status, the fault field is displayed, but the actual error message isn't inserted.

Example:

"fault": {"message": "RemoteError", "code": 500, "details": "Remote error: %(exc_type)s %(value)s\n%(traceback)s."}

    Fix an error that prevents message from getting substituted.

    The problem: self.__dict__ contains message. This overrides the
    default of None for the NovaException constructor. Since a
    message is provided, it's used directly instead of trying to
    substitute the keyword arguments. The solution is to limit the
    keyword arguments we pass to the NovaException constructor, so
    they don't contain message. Fixes bug 917768.
